Understanding the Context
The LCM of two numbers is the smallest number divisible by both. For 7 and 21, this means finding the first shared multiple without rounding up. Math enthusiasts recognize that 21 is a multiple of 7, making 21 the first number counted equally by both. How First, find the least common multiple (LCM) of 7 and 21. Works with clarity and simplicity.
Start by listing multiples:
7’s: 7, 14, 21, 28, ...
21’s: 21, 42, ...
The first overlapping number is 21. This direct method works for educators explaining fractions, developers building scheduling tools, and families planning shared events. There’s no need for complex formulas—just logic and one clear step.

Common Questions
Q: Why not just multiply 7 and 21?
Multiplying (147) gives a multiple, but not the smallest shared one. The LCM avoids excess, delivering concise answers ideal for algorithms, course planning, and data systems.
Q: Does this confuse with GCD?
Not at all. The greatest common divisor identifies the largest shared factor, while LCM finds the smallest fully divisible multiple. Both strengthen problem-solving skills.
Q: Is this only useful in school?
Applications span finance (scheduling recurring payments), technology (timing sync), and logistics (optimizing cycles). It’s a backbone of efficient planning.
